Husband-and-wife duo Christo Vladimirov Javacheff (Bulgaria) and Jeanne-Claude Denat de Guillebon (Morrocco), known as Christo and Jeanne-Claude, achieved worldwide acclaim through their large-scale public installations, many of which took years of planning, fundraising, and construction to realize. The pair often created grand works that altered architecture or the landscape. They made their projects free and open to the public by selling smaller-scale works of 2-d artwork, such as this image of the Running Fence, now celebrating its 50th anniversary with a landmark exhibition in Sonoma, California. Their works have been exhibited internationally, and are included in the collections of the Art Institute of Chicago, the Centre Pompidou, the Hirshhorn Museum and Sculpture Garden, the Metropolitan Museum of Art, the Museum of Modern Art, and the Tate, among countless other fine international museums.
